Transaction 9054bd17e5cfec669642836271cdd0d87b23e015af0201e7b1bc3b2bce3f94f3
1 Input
1 Output
-
9054bd17e5cfec669642836271cdd0d87b23e015af0201e7b1bc3b2bce3f94f3:0
- value
- 11537857
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3d105b52042ae01f6d767125d436dcdb457ad142 OP_EQUAL
- address
- 37FtjjJq1ExPBDuou2vm2Sg6AMqDLtEjPR